How the darkish internet threatens firms
Stopping cyber assaults has grow to be more and more necessary and corporations are at fixed threat of incidents that vary from phishing assaults to buyer information leaks.
Earlier this yr, Royal Mail stated it had confronted extreme disruption to its worldwide export providers following a ‘cyber incident’.
Whereas Prepare dinner had made a reputation for himself as a marketing consultant from the age of 14, two years in the past he got down to construct one thing new.
Reasonably than exit on his personal, he needed to construct a extra industrial platform that would assist firms scour the web for potential threats.
He noticed a niche out there and Cyb3r Operations was born.
‘One of many key challenges companies face is knowing what occurs within the ether of the cyber world, and the way folks work together with one another and their enterprise and the way that may very well be compromised.
‘The purpose is to have a bunch of contact factors throughout the net. Whether or not that is on social media, underground boards, black markets… You’ve got acquired all of those particular person beacons which can be pinging and letting you realize your enterprise has been talked about.’
One instance he offers is selecting up communication in a darkish internet discussion board the place people are speaking about how they could compromise sure vulnerabilities at an organization.
With intelligence, the corporate is ready to patch up the weak a part of the system, ramp up safety and lock down sure accounts.
The darkish internet – a hidden collective of web websites often used for nefarious causes – is not one thing the common particular person can acquire entry to, nor know the way to.

Prepare dinner and his staff at Cyb3r Operations scour the darkish internet to forestall hackers from concentrating on firms
That is the place Prepare dinner and his staff’s experience are available. Prepare dinner himself has spent years trawling the deep internet, having headed up the deep and darkish internet intelligence programme for a big North American defence contractor.
‘What sometimes occurs while you leap right into a discussion board or market is one thing often known as a snowballing method.
‘You discover one thing inside the market which leads you to different marketplaces, different boards, different chatrooms, which they then lead you to others. It is type of this exponential curve of those completely different clandestine locations the place persons are speaking. It is about having visibility throughout all of them in an automatic trend.’
Nevertheless it’s not simply the deep internet that poses a menace, however the deep internet – often known as the hidden internet – and social media too.
‘These unhealthy actors constantly function throughout social media, the deep internet and the darkish internet. That is why it is actually necessary to not simply take a look at the darkish internet, however on the floor and deep internet too.
‘They’re simply folks on the finish of the day, they’re simply folks sitting behind a pc.’
